The Los Angeles Kings battle it out on the ice against the New York Rangers in Week 24 of the regular season on Tuesday, March 24 at 7:00 p.m. EST at NYC's legendary Madison Square Garden. Read on to see where fans can watch and listen to a live stream of the Tuesday evening hockey game online and catch up-to-date feeds and coverage on highlight plays and scores.
Heading into the final weeks of the 2014-2015 regualr season, the Kings maintain the steady No. 16 spot inPierre LeBrun's official NHL power rankings for ESPN.com with a 35-23-14 winning record:
"That was a tough loss at home to Vancouver on Saturday. Mike Richards then gets called up and the Kings are fighting for their playoff lives on this five-game road trip beginning Monday at New Jersey."
LA remains 4th in the Pacific Division.
Meanwhile, the Rangers hold the impressive No. 1 spot (out of 30 total teams) with a 46-18-7 record and snag 1st in the Metropolitan Division. As LeBrun points out:
"The Blueshirts crushed the contending Ducks 7-2 on home ice Sunday. They can beat you in a number of different ways. This team is better than the one that reached the Cup finals a year ago."
